Linux入门基本知识概括

原创 2015年07月10日 12:41:02

看完了韩顺平的linux的视频,感觉可以做一下总结啦!
llinux的入门还是很简单的啦!没有之前想的那么的难!下面就是对这三天学LInux的总结。

首先,安装linux分为两种,一种是独立安装,另一种是虚拟机安装。独立安装可以装双系统,也可以就装一个Linux系统。虚拟机安装就很方便啦。推荐使用VM warestation或者VitrualBox。装系统是一个技术活,这个自己必须学会。然而,linux是一个类unix的操作系统。也分为很多版本,比如RedHat、RedFlagd等都是用的Linux的内核。
学习Linux总的来说无非就是学一下Linux的命令。
把一个文件存储到Linux下有这么几种方法,虚拟机中提供共享文件夹和ISO镜像文件光驱挂载等方式,也可以用U盘,让Linux系统直接读取。还有samba服务器可以使用文件的共享功能。

通过ISO镜像文件挂载光驱的方式安装程序:
mount /mnt/cdrom 这是挂载光驱命令
进入 / 然后执行 umount /mnt/cdrom
光驱的默认挂载是在 /mnt/cdrom
之后执行 ./文件名.bin

.tar.gz格式的文件的安装方法:
tar -zxvf 文件名.tar.gz
这样的方式安装JDK时需要手动配置一下环境变量的

.rpm格式的文件的安装方法:
rpm -i 文件名.rpm
这样的方式安装JDK时他会自动帮助你配置好环境变量

修改登陆模式的命令:
vi /etc/inittab
这里涉及到Linux的Vi编辑器的使用,以后详解
修改5为3 那么下次默认的登陆界面不再是图形化界面,而是命令行界面。建议初学者采用命令行界面,用图形界面和用windows没多大区别啊!

vi编辑器:
VI存在两种状态,一种是命令模式,一种是插入模式
命令模式下:q!不保存,退出
wq保存,退出

硬盘分区:
硬盘分区主要有基本分区和扩展分区

对于Linux来讲,无论有多少个分区,都只有一个根目录。对Linux来讲,一切皆文件,linux的每个分区都是用来组成整个文件结构的一部分。因为它采用一种“载入”的处理方式。
fdisk 查看分区的情况。

对于IDE硬盘,驱动器表示符就是HDX~

下面分这么几个方面来总结:

  1. Linux下的shell
  2. Linux下的网络环境的配置
  3. rpm包的管理
  4. samba的安装和配置

    Linux下的shell可以作为解释和执行用户输入的命令,还可以做程序设计,它提供了定义变量和参数的手段以及丰富的控制结构
    类似于window下的批处理文件
    推荐一本书《Linux命令、编辑器和Shell编程》

Linux命令中通配符用*
如:ls *php
//会列出当前路径下所有以php结尾的文件

Shell分很多种
env 显示当前操作系统的环境变量

命令补全功能由Shell提供
TAB键补全
history 5
显示最近使用的5条命令

TCP/ip是一组协议 有tcp ip udp arp rarp等等协议
追踪路由:tracer 目标IP/域名
测试两个IP是否畅通啊:ping 目标IP
在windows下查看IP情况的命令:ipconfig
在linux/unix下查看那IP情况的命令:ifconfig

Linux下网络环境的配置:
1用root登陆,运行setup进入到textmode setup utiliy对网络进行

配置 这里进行,IP 子网掩码 默认网关 DNS设置
这时网卡的配置没有生效的,运行 /etc/rc.d/init.d/network

restart命令我们

2》ifconfig eth0 19.168.55.22(这种方法可以立即生效,但是只

是临时生效啊!)
IFCONFIG eth0 network x.x.x.x 对子网掩码进行设置
对广播地址和DNS使用默认的

在linux中所有的设备都是文件
3》修改 /etc/sysconfig/network-scripts/ifcfg-eth0 这个文件里

所有的属性都可以修改的,包括IP,子网掩码,广播地址和默认网关
这时网卡的配置没有立即生效,运行 /etc/rc.d/init.d/netwoek

restart
这种方法是最底层的修改方法

RPM管理
一种用于互联网下载包的打包及安装工具,他包含在某些Linux的分

发版中。
rpm包的名称格式:

如何查询linux下安装了那些rpm软件
安装rpm包
rpm -i rpm包名

*samba服务器
samba的安装
1.看是否安装了samba
rpm -q samba

进程

显示系统执行的进程
1 ps -a显示当前终端的所有进程信息
2 ps -u 以用户的格式显示进程信息
3 ps -x 显示后台进程运行的参数

swap 硬盘和内存之间
玩游戏感觉内存不够可以你弄一个虚拟m内存
从硬盘中虚拟出一个内存,速度大于真是内存,小于磁盘速度

top和ps两个命令相似,都是用来显示进程
top和ps的最大不同在于:yop在执行一段时间可以更新正在运行的进

1 监视特定用户
先top 再 u
2,终止指定进程:
先top 再 k 进程ID
3指定系统状态更新时间
top -d 10 指定系统更新进程的时间为10s

设置系统时间:
date 显示系统时间
date MMDDHHMMCCYY.ss 月月 日日 时时 分分 年 ,秒
cal 3 2002 查看2002年3月的月历
cal 2008查看2008的年历

相关文章推荐

网络通信入门基本知识

  • 2016年11月23日 17:17
  • 4.59MB
  • 下载

MFC基本知识入门

  • 2015年12月05日 15:02
  • 364KB
  • 下载

四旋翼无人机飞行器基本知识(四旋翼无人机结构和原理+四轴飞行diy全套入门教程)

转载两篇日志: 第一篇《四旋翼飞行器结构和原理》 第二篇《四旋翼飞行diy全套入门教程》 =======================================================...

密码学入门与基本知识1

  • 2011年07月13日 13:16
  • 467KB
  • 下载

Lucene入门的基本知识(二)

一、总论 根据http://lucene.apache.org/java/docs/index.html 定义: Lucene 是一个高效的,基于Java 的全文检索库。 所以在了解Lucene...

移动通信基本知识入门

  • 2008年11月21日 13:45
  • 330KB
  • 下载

IOS开发入门基本知识——(UIButton UIView UILabel的创建)

在刚一开始,创建一个简单的加法计算器的话,通常需要加入基本的部件 UIText添加方法   UItext 继承 UITextField //创建一个基本的text UITextField* ...

开关电源入门基本知识

  • 2017年11月06日 15:08
  • 235KB
  • 下载
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:Linux入门基本知识概括
举报原因:
原因补充:

(最多只允许输入30个字)